Ticket #4417 — Vault locked, pool exhaustion on Tarnwell DB

So the Hobbleton credentials vault auto-sealed itself during last night's incident, and now the connection pooler can't rotate its DB creds. Pool is limping along on cached connections — max 40, currently pinned at 39, and anything that recycles dies. Nothing malicious in the audit log as far as I can tell, just the seal timer firing early. To unseal and let the pooler refresh, the recovery passphrase is below.

vault phrase of tagag-yadup = ralys-caseth-novys-istael

HANDOVER — date localization work (Priya → Tomas)

Quick one for the sync: the Calendrik locale pack now handles week-start differences, but the Osprey staging vault locked mid-migration, so the fixture bundle is stuck. Tomas, just re-open the vault before resuming — the recovery passphrase you'll need is right below.

strongbox words: ulamir-ulaix

Hi team,

Before I hand off the 3.2 release, please note the humidity sensor drift reported on Verdana controllers in the Elmbrook trial site. Drift exceeds 4% after roughly ten days of continuous operation; firmware 3.2.1 adds an automatic recalibration cycle every 72 hours. Support should advise growers to install 3.2.1 and trigger a manual recalibration once. The hotfix bundle must be verified before distribution, so I'm including the signing key used for the 3.2.1 packages below.

release key, fahof-yagap: bky3_m5d